IotaKit
IOTA Swift API 库
请小心,这是一个正在进行中的项目
- 完全支持地址生成(带有用 C 编写的 Keccak)
- 到全节点的基本命令
- 一个函数账户检索
- 自动节点选择器
- 本地 PoW
- 连接到图(0i tx)
- 回放包
- 转账(>0i tx)
- 推广
- 多重签名支持
- 支持钱包和快照
兼容性
IotaKit 与所有处理器架构兼容,已在 iOS/MacOS/Ubuntu 上测试。
依赖
Foundation
Dispatch
编译
MacOS
直接从Xcode项目编译或遵循Ubuntu说明
Ubuntu
cd IotaKit
swift build
安装
CocoaPods
pod 'IotaKit'
类参考
类参考在此处
示例
使用方式简单直接,非常类似于官方JS库
let iota = Iota(node: "https://", port: 14265)
iota.nodeInfo({ (result) in
print(result)
}) { (error) in
print(error)
}
作者
IotaKit由Pasquale Ambrosini维护
您可以在Twitter上关注我:[PascalAmbro](http://twitter.com/PascalAmbro)。
感谢
Iota Foundation为证明工作量证明代码Entropy提供的C代码。
许可证
IotaKit采用MIT许可证。请参阅LICENSE文件以获取完整细节。